概括
可食性翻转,即一种可食性差的材料与微晶纤维素 (MCC) 得到改善,是一种广泛的现象. 这项研究证实了它在各种材料对中存在,影响了平板电脑制造决策.

背景情况:
- 材料的可塑性对于药片开发中的粉末可塑性至关重要.
- 较高的可塑性通常与由于增加的粘合面积而导致更好的平板性相关.
- 观察到一种称为"可平板性翻转"的现象,即与微晶纤维素 (MCC) 混合物显示出改善的可平板性,尽管基材的性能差.
研究的目的:
- 在各种材料系统中调查表表化翻转现象的普遍性.
- 评估固体形式的药片可用性不佳是否会导致药物产品开发过程中的错误消除.
- 为了了解压缩压力和可塑性差异在可表化性中的作用.翻转.
主要方法:
- 测试了六种不同的材料系统,以测试表格性.
- 包括两个多态对,一个盐/自由酸对,一个晶体/形态固体分散对,以及化学上不同的晶体.
- 评估了与MCC和一个系统在一个现实的通用药片配方中的二元混合物.
主要成果:
- 在所有六个测试系统中都观察到平板性翻转.
- 这种现象发生在与MCC的五种二元混合物和一种现实的配方中.
- 压缩压力和材料之间的可塑性差异都显著影响了可平板性.
结论:
- таблетка性翻转现象在各种不同的制药材料系统中广泛适用.
- 这一发现表明,最初表化能力较差的材料不应过早丢弃.
- 对压缩压力和可塑性的进一步研究是有必要的,以优化药片配方.
